From nobody@FreeBSD.org  Mon May 10 03:28:29 2010
Return-Path: <nobody@FreeBSD.org>
Received: from mx1.freebsd.org (mx1.freebsd.org [69.147.83.52])
	by hub.freebsd.org (Postfix) with ESMTP id 3978A106566B
	for <freebsd-gnats-submit@FreeBSD.org>; Mon, 10 May 2010 03:28:29 +0000 (UTC)
	(envelope-from nobody@FreeBSD.org)
Received: from www.freebsd.org (www.freebsd.org [69.147.83.33])
	by mx1.freebsd.org (Postfix) with ESMTP id 290618FC08
	for <freebsd-gnats-submit@FreeBSD.org>; Mon, 10 May 2010 03:28:29 +0000 (UTC)
Received: from www.freebsd.org (localhost [127.0.0.1])
	by www.freebsd.org (8.14.3/8.14.3) with ESMTP id o4A3SSLA069420
	for <freebsd-gnats-submit@FreeBSD.org>; Mon, 10 May 2010 03:28:28 GMT
	(envelope-from nobody@www.freebsd.org)
Received: (from nobody@localhost)
	by www.freebsd.org (8.14.3/8.14.3/Submit) id o4A3SSJv069419;
	Mon, 10 May 2010 03:28:28 GMT
	(envelope-from nobody)
Message-Id: <201005100328.o4A3SSJv069419@www.freebsd.org>
Date: Mon, 10 May 2010 03:28:28 GMT
From: Ju Pengfei <jupengfei@gmail.com>
To: freebsd-gnats-submit@FreeBSD.org
Subject: [maintainer update] sysutils/py-psutil
X-Send-Pr-Version: www-3.1
X-GNATS-Notify:

>Number:         146451
>Category:       ports
>Synopsis:       [maintainer update] sysutils/py-psutil
>Confidential:   no
>Severity:       serious
>Priority:       medium
>Responsible:    wen
>State:          closed
>Quarter:        
>Keywords:       
>Date-Required:  
>Class:          maintainer-update
>Submitter-Id:   current-users
>Arrival-Date:   Mon May 10 03:30:08 UTC 2010
>Closed-Date:    Mon May 10 08:12:35 UTC 2010
>Last-Modified:  Mon May 10 08:20:01 UTC 2010
>Originator:     Ju Pengfei
>Release:        8.0-RELEASE-p2
>Organization:
Ju Pengfei
>Environment:
>Description:
Fixed: failed on FreeBSD 6.x
>How-To-Repeat:

>Fix:
Apply this patch, thanks.

Patch attached with submission follows:

diff -ruN py-psutil.bak/files/patch-psutil_arch_bsd_process_info.c py-psutil/files/patch-psutil_arch_bsd_process_info.c
--- py-psutil.bak/files/patch-psutil_arch_bsd_process_info.c	1970-01-01 08:00:00.000000000 +0800
+++ py-psutil/files/patch-psutil_arch_bsd_process_info.c	2010-05-10 11:14:34.000000000 +0800
@@ -0,0 +1,10 @@
+--- psutil/arch/bsd/process_info.c.orig	2009-09-15 05:45:29.000000000 +0800
++++ psutil/arch/bsd/process_info.c	2010-05-10 11:10:37.000000000 +0800
+@@ -13,6 +13,7 @@
+ #include <string.h>
+ #include <sys/types.h>
+ #include <sys/sysctl.h>
++#include <sys/param.h>
+ #include <sys/user.h>
+ #include <sys/proc.h>
+ 
diff -ruN py-psutil.bak/files/patch-psutil_psutil_bsd.c py-psutil/files/patch-psutil_psutil_bsd.c
--- py-psutil.bak/files/patch-psutil_psutil_bsd.c	1970-01-01 08:00:00.000000000 +0800
+++ py-psutil/files/patch-psutil_psutil_bsd.c	2010-05-10 11:14:34.000000000 +0800
@@ -0,0 +1,10 @@
+--- psutil/_psutil_bsd.c.orig	2009-09-14 21:36:29.000000000 +0800
++++ psutil/_psutil_bsd.c	2010-05-10 11:10:18.000000000 +0800
+@@ -12,6 +12,7 @@
+ #include <signal.h>
+ #include <sys/types.h>
+ #include <sys/sysctl.h>
++#include <sys/param.h>
+ #include <sys/user.h>
+ #include <sys/proc.h>
+ #include <sys/vmmeter.h>  /* needed for vmtotal struct */


>Release-Note:
>Audit-Trail:
Class-Changed-From-To: sw-bug->maintainer-update 
Class-Changed-By: edwin 
Class-Changed-When: Mon May 10 03:30:19 UTC 2010 
Class-Changed-Why:  
Fix category (submitter is maintainer) (via the GNATS Auto Assign Tool) 

http://www.freebsd.org/cgi/query-pr.cgi?pr=146451 
Responsible-Changed-From-To: freebsd-ports-bugs->wen 
Responsible-Changed-By: edwin 
Responsible-Changed-When: Mon May 10 03:30:23 UTC 2010 
Responsible-Changed-Why:  
wen@ wants his PRs (via the GNATS Auto Assign Tool) 

http://www.freebsd.org/cgi/query-pr.cgi?pr=146451 

From: Pengfei Ju <jupengfei@gmail.com>
To: bug-followup@FreeBSD.org, jupengfei@gmail.com
Cc:  
Subject: Re: ports/146451: [maintainer update] sysutils/py-psutil
Date: Mon, 10 May 2010 11:50:42 +0800

 --001636426e3528326d0486355071
 Content-Type: text/plain; charset=ISO-8859-1
 
 use this new patch, please.
 
 thanks.
 
 -- 
 Ju Pengfei
 
 --001636426e3528326d0486355071
 Content-Type: text/plain; charset=US-ASCII; name="newpatch.txt"
 Content-Disposition: attachment; filename="newpatch.txt"
 Content-Transfer-Encoding: base64
 X-Attachment-Id: f_g90r8wtn0
 
 ZGlmZiAtcnVOIHB5LXBzdXRpbC5iYWsvTWFrZWZpbGUgcHktcHN1dGlsL01ha2VmaWxlCi0tLSBw
 eS1wc3V0aWwuYmFrL01ha2VmaWxlCTIwMTAtMDUtMTAgMTE6NDY6MTAuMDAwMDAwMDAwICswODAw
 CisrKyBweS1wc3V0aWwvTWFrZWZpbGUJMjAxMC0wNS0xMCAxMTo0NDo0OC4wMDAwMDAwMDAgKzA4
 MDAKQEAgLTE2LDYgKzE2LDYgQEAKIAogVVNFX1BZVEhPTj0JCXllcwogVVNFX1BZRElTVFVUSUxT
 PQl5ZXMKLVBZRElTVFVUSUxTX05PRUdHSU5GTz0JeWVzCitQWURJU1RVVElMU19QS0dOQU1FPQkk
 e1BPUlROQU1FfQogCiAuaW5jbHVkZSA8YnNkLnBvcnQubWs+CmRpZmYgLXJ1TiBweS1wc3V0aWwu
 YmFrL2ZpbGVzL3BhdGNoLXBzdXRpbF9hcmNoX2JzZF9wcm9jZXNzX2luZm8uYyBweS1wc3V0aWwv
 ZmlsZXMvcGF0Y2gtcHN1dGlsX2FyY2hfYnNkX3Byb2Nlc3NfaW5mby5jCi0tLSBweS1wc3V0aWwu
 YmFrL2ZpbGVzL3BhdGNoLXBzdXRpbF9hcmNoX2JzZF9wcm9jZXNzX2luZm8uYwkxOTcwLTAxLTAx
 IDA4OjAwOjAwLjAwMDAwMDAwMCArMDgwMAorKysgcHktcHN1dGlsL2ZpbGVzL3BhdGNoLXBzdXRp
 bF9hcmNoX2JzZF9wcm9jZXNzX2luZm8uYwkyMDEwLTA1LTEwIDExOjM5OjEwLjAwMDAwMDAwMCAr
 MDgwMApAQCAtMCwwICsxLDEwIEBACistLS0gcHN1dGlsL2FyY2gvYnNkL3Byb2Nlc3NfaW5mby5j
 Lm9yaWcJMjAwOS0wOS0xNSAwNTo0NToyOS4wMDAwMDAwMDAgKzA4MDAKKysrKyBwc3V0aWwvYXJj
 aC9ic2QvcHJvY2Vzc19pbmZvLmMJMjAxMC0wNS0xMCAxMToxMDozNy4wMDAwMDAwMDAgKzA4MDAK
 K0BAIC0xMyw2ICsxMyw3IEBACisgI2luY2x1ZGUgPHN0cmluZy5oPgorICNpbmNsdWRlIDxzeXMv
 dHlwZXMuaD4KKyAjaW5jbHVkZSA8c3lzL3N5c2N0bC5oPgorKyNpbmNsdWRlIDxzeXMvcGFyYW0u
 aD4KKyAjaW5jbHVkZSA8c3lzL3VzZXIuaD4KKyAjaW5jbHVkZSA8c3lzL3Byb2MuaD4KKyAKZGlm
 ZiAtcnVOIHB5LXBzdXRpbC5iYWsvZmlsZXMvcGF0Y2gtcHN1dGlsX3BzdXRpbF9ic2QuYyBweS1w
 c3V0aWwvZmlsZXMvcGF0Y2gtcHN1dGlsX3BzdXRpbF9ic2QuYwotLS0gcHktcHN1dGlsLmJhay9m
 aWxlcy9wYXRjaC1wc3V0aWxfcHN1dGlsX2JzZC5jCTE5NzAtMDEtMDEgMDg6MDA6MDAuMDAwMDAw
 MDAwICswODAwCisrKyBweS1wc3V0aWwvZmlsZXMvcGF0Y2gtcHN1dGlsX3BzdXRpbF9ic2QuYwky
 MDEwLTA1LTEwIDExOjM5OjEwLjAwMDAwMDAwMCArMDgwMApAQCAtMCwwICsxLDEwIEBACistLS0g
 cHN1dGlsL19wc3V0aWxfYnNkLmMub3JpZwkyMDA5LTA5LTE0IDIxOjM2OjI5LjAwMDAwMDAwMCAr
 MDgwMAorKysrIHBzdXRpbC9fcHN1dGlsX2JzZC5jCTIwMTAtMDUtMTAgMTE6MTA6MTguMDAwMDAw
 MDAwICswODAwCitAQCAtMTIsNiArMTIsNyBAQAorICNpbmNsdWRlIDxzaWduYWwuaD4KKyAjaW5j
 bHVkZSA8c3lzL3R5cGVzLmg+CisgI2luY2x1ZGUgPHN5cy9zeXNjdGwuaD4KKysjaW5jbHVkZSA8
 c3lzL3BhcmFtLmg+CisgI2luY2x1ZGUgPHN5cy91c2VyLmg+CisgI2luY2x1ZGUgPHN5cy9wcm9j
 Lmg+CisgI2luY2x1ZGUgPHN5cy92bW1ldGVyLmg+ICAvKiBuZWVkZWQgZm9yIHZtdG90YWwgc3Ry
 dWN0ICovCmRpZmYgLXJ1TiBweS1wc3V0aWwuYmFrL3BrZy1wbGlzdCBweS1wc3V0aWwvcGtnLXBs
 aXN0Ci0tLSBweS1wc3V0aWwuYmFrL3BrZy1wbGlzdAkyMDEwLTA1LTEwIDExOjQ2OjEwLjAwMDAw
 MDAwMCArMDgwMAorKysgcHktcHN1dGlsL3BrZy1wbGlzdAkyMDEwLTA1LTEwIDExOjQ0OjIxLjAw
 MDAwMDAwMCArMDgwMApAQCAtMjAsNSArMjAsNCBAQAogJSVQWVRIT05fU0lURUxJQkRJUiUlL3Bz
 dXRpbC9fcHNsaW51eC5weW8KICUlUFlUSE9OX1NJVEVMSUJESVIlJS9wc3V0aWwvX3BzbXN3aW5k
 b3dzLnB5bwogJSVQWVRIT05fU0lURUxJQkRJUiUlL19wc3V0aWxfYnNkLnNvCi0lJVBZVEhPTl9T
 SVRFTElCRElSJSUvcHN1dGlsLTAuMS4zLXB5Mi42LmVnZy1pbmZvCiBAZGlycm0gJSVQWVRIT05f
 U0lURUxJQkRJUiUlL3BzdXRpbAo=
 --001636426e3528326d0486355071--
State-Changed-From-To: open->closed 
State-Changed-By: wen 
State-Changed-When: Mon May 10 08:12:34 UTC 2010 
State-Changed-Why:  
Committed. Thanks! 

http://www.freebsd.org/cgi/query-pr.cgi?pr=146451 

From: dfilter@FreeBSD.ORG (dfilter service)
To: bug-followup@FreeBSD.org
Cc:  
Subject: Re: ports/146451: commit references a PR
Date: Mon, 10 May 2010 08:11:01 +0000 (UTC)

 wen         2010-05-10 08:10:52 UTC
 
   FreeBSD ports repository
 
   Modified files:
     sysutils/py-psutil   Makefile pkg-plist 
   Added files:
     sysutils/py-psutil/files patch-psutil_arch_bsd_process_info.c 
                              patch-psutil_psutil_bsd.c 
   Log:
   - Fix the build error reported by QAT@
   
   PR:             ports/146451
   Submitted by:   Ju Pengfei <jupengfei@gmail.com> (maintainer)
   
   Revision  Changes    Path
   1.2       +1 -1      ports/sysutils/py-psutil/Makefile
   1.1       +10 -0     ports/sysutils/py-psutil/files/patch-psutil_arch_bsd_process_info.c (new)
   1.1       +10 -0     ports/sysutils/py-psutil/files/patch-psutil_psutil_bsd.c (new)
   1.2       +0 -1      ports/sysutils/py-psutil/pkg-plist
 _______________________________________________
 cvs-all@freebsd.org mailing list
 http://lists.freebsd.org/mailman/listinfo/cvs-all
 To unsubscribe, send any mail to "cvs-all-unsubscribe@freebsd.org"
 
>Unformatted:
